Unlike ink printing on the surface of packaging films by TTO, the 355nm-wavelength UV-FT Series UV Laser Coding System is capable of marking through the surface of packaging film into the next layer.
3W UV laser coding machine
355nm-wavelength UV lasers feature cold-marking laser beams. lt can mark out effects in dark color onto white-color HDPE medicine container with minimal heat stress to the container surface, so no damage occurs. lt delivers precise marking for pharmaceutical and electronics products.

The carbon dioxide laser (CO2 laser) is a gas laser. Carbon dioxide lasers are the highest-power continuous-wave lasers that are currently available. They are also quite efficient: the ratio of output power to pump power can be as large as 20%. The CO2 laser produces a beam of infrared light with the principal wavelength bands centering on 9.3μm, 10.2 μm, and 10.6 μm.
